Transaction

39c5d9d8b03dc7b3cabb3665296e1affbc6db593e040e697c4e4e01e44d6d2f5
431,019 confirmations
Timestamp
1515653966
Block503,639
Fee50,000 sats
Fee rate134.4 sats/vB
view on mempool.space

Inputs & Outputs